Where to Find Cheap Tools in the UK
Finding a deal needs understanding where to look. The British retail landscape offers a number of opportunities for acquiring inexpensive tools, ranging from standard high-street giants to Online Tools markets.
1. High-Street DIY Sheds and Superstores
Significant UK DIY retailers frequently run competitive promos, clearance sales, and house-brand specials that rival Online Tools-only competitors.
- Screwfix and Toolstation: Renowned for their trade counters and huge item catalogues, both sellers provide exceptional worth entry-level brand names (such as Site Pro or Erbauer) with robust guarantees.
- B&Q and Wickes: Great for seasonal clearances, bundle deals, and comprehensive varieties of budget-friendly hand and power tools.
- The Range and Home Bargains: Surprisingly excellent spots for standard hand tools, tool storage, and hardware consumables.
2. Supermarket Middle Aisles
No conversation of inexpensive UK tools is total without mentioning the famous middle aisles of Aldi (Specialbuys) and Lidl (Parkside). These grocery stores often stock power tools, garden machinery, and socket sets at a fraction of branded costs, typically backed by an encouraging 3-year warranty.
3. Online Marketplaces and Auction Sites
Platforms like eBay UK, Amazon, and Facebook Marketplace are treasure chests for reduced equipment. Nevertheless, purchasers need to work out caution regarding unbranded electrical imports to ensure they fulfill UK safety standards (CE/UKCA markings).
Top Budget Tool Brands in the UK
Not all spending plan tools are created equivalent. Some brand names have actually developed stellar track records for providing extraordinary sturdiness relative to their low price tag.
- Erbauer (Screwfix): Widely considered the gold requirement for mid-to-budget Power Tool Supplies tools in the UK. They offer an excellent balance of brushless technology, ergonomic design, and long service warranties.
- Parkside (Lidl): Cult-following status amongst DIYers. Their 20V battery platform is interchangeable across lots of tools, making it an exceptionally affordable community.
- Titan (Screwfix): Ideal for sturdy demolition or occasional garden work where spending a fortune on professional-grade kit isn't sensible.
- VonHaus: An online-first brand offering everything from socket sets to cordless drills, best for light-to-moderate domestic jobs.
Comparing Budget vs. Premium Tool Categories
To assist decide where to save and where to spend lavishly, consider the following breakdown of tool categories:
| Tool Category | Spending plan Recommendation | Expert Standard | Decision |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cordless Drills | Erbauer/ Parkside | Makita/ DeWalt/ Milwaukee | Save: Modern spending plan drills are more than effective sufficient for home DIY. |
| Hand Tools (Hammers, Chisels) | Stanley/ Magnusson | Festool/ Wiha | Conserve: Basic steel and fibreglass hand Tools Deals carry out nearly identically at any cost point. |
| Measuring & & Layout | Ox Tools/ Komelon | Starrett/ Leica | Save: Accuracy on a tape measure or spirit level is mostly standardized now. |
| Safety Gear (PPE) | JSP/ Bolle | 3M/ Honeywell | Never ever Skimp: Always guarantee security glasses and dust masks satisfy main UK security ratings. |
| Consumables (Drill bits, Blades) | Evolution/ Screwfix own-brand | Bosch Professional/ Diablo | Contextual: Cheap bits dull quicker; buy spending plan for wood, but invest slightly more for masonry/metal. |
Vital Tips for Buying Cheap Tools Safely
Getting budget-friendly equipment requires a strategic frame of mind. Keep these suggestions in mind to make sure optimal worth for cash:
- Check the Warranty: An inexpensive tool backed by a 2-to-3-year UK warranty uses comfort. Brands like Erbauer and Parkside excel in this location.
- Search For Battery Platforms: If buying cordless power tools, stick to one budget plan brand name. Sharing batteries throughout a drill, jigsaw, and sander saves considerable money.
- Read Independent UK Reviews: Check forums like UltimateHandyman or YouTube channels dedicated to UK tool testing before purchasing unidentified brand names.
- Inspect Second-Hand Gear Carefully: Buying utilized expert gear (like a second-hand Makita drill) can often be a better financial investment than purchasing a new, ultra-Cheap Tools UK unbranded tool.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Are low-cost power tools safe to utilize in the UK?
Yes, supplied they are bought from trusted UK merchants and function proper UKCA or CE security certification. Prevent buying uncertified electrical items directly from uncontrolled overseas websites, as they might position fire or shock dangers.
Is Lidl Parkside any good?
Parkside tools are commonly applauded by UK DIYers. They provide remarkable performance for the rate, decent develop quality, and generally come with a 3-year guarantee, making them one of the very best budget options on the market.
Should I purchase corded or cordless budget tools?
If you are on a really tight spending plan, corded tools are generally less expensive and deliver more constant power than low-end cordless options. Nevertheless, if convenience is essential, entry-level 18V/20V cordless systems have actually ended up being remarkably budget friendly.

Where can I buy inexpensive hand tools wholesale?
Merchants like Toolstation, Screwfix, and Machine Mart frequently run multi-buy promos on spanners, screwdrivers, and pliers. Discount high-street shops like Poundland likewise stock basic toolkits for emergency usage.
